reservation-admin-rest-ember-generator

0.10.6 • Public • Published

sails generate reservation-admin-rest-ember-generator

A reservation-admin-rest-ember-generator generator for use with the Sails command-line interface.

Certain generators are installed by default in Sails, but they can be overridden. Other generators create entirely new things. Check the Sails docs for information on installing generator overrides / custom generators and information on building your own generators.

This generator is to be used in before running the following admin generator: admin-rest-ember-generator.

Note .sailsrc

This file will be overwritten so make sure you run this generator at the start of you sails project.

Installation

$ npm install reservation-admin-rest-ember-generator

In development remember, please set the following on sailsrc:

{
  "generators": {
    "modules": {
      "reservation-admin-rest-ember-generator":"reservation-admin-rest-ember-generator",
      "admin-rest-ember-generator":"admin-rest-ember-generator",
      "ember-blueprints":"sails-generate-ember-blueprints"
    }
  }
}

On installation from npm, please set the following on sailsrc:

{
  "generators": {
    "modules": {
      "reservation-admin-rest-ember-generator":"reservation-admin-rest-ember-generator",
      "admin-rest-ember-generator":"admin-rest-ember-generator",
      "ember-blueprints":"sails-generate-ember-blueprints"
    }
  }
}

Run the 'reservation-admin-rest-ember-generator' generator like this:

sails generate reservation-admin-rest-ember-generator advanced --force

The call above passes the arguments "advanced" and "--force" to the "sails-generate-ember-blueprints" generator

This generator npm installs "admin-rest-ember-generator" which should be run soon after with the following command:

sails generate admin-rest-ember-generator advanced --force

Development

To get started quickly and see this generator in action, ...

Also see CONTRIBUTING.md for more information on overriding/enhancing existing generators.

Deployment

On deployment to production

To configure the "admin-rest-ember-generator" be sure to go to config waterlock.js and change the baseUrl and forwardUrl to the production domain. This is where the settings for password reset and json webtokens are found.

For new registrations, go to config/zuru.js and change the appUrl to the front end address for confirming your passwords. This is where the settings for the mail sent and template used are found.

Questions?

See FAQ.md.

More Resources

License

MIT © 2016 balderdashy & contributors

As for Sails? It's free and open-source under the MIT License.

image_squidhome@2x.png

Package Sidebar

Install

npm i reservation-admin-rest-ember-generator

Weekly Downloads

2

Version

0.10.6

License

MIT

Last publish

Collaborators

  • alexmasita